Call Me Irresponsible
Her Imperial Highness,
Donna Gority, thinks it's "very
irresponsible" to pass a budget without a tax hike, even though the
county budget is balanced. Apparently, she doesn't care that in just
this past year all sorts of levies have been placed on Blair County taxpayers, including a property tax increase by the Altoona Area School District. "Not my problem," I can hear Ms. Gority saying. Also not her problem is our efforts to
balance our personal budgets.
She wants a "comfort level" for the county budget because unknown
expenses might arise. Hey, Commissioner, we all face that
possibility. And guess how we deal with it? When an unexpected
increase in one expense (like heating fuel) goes up, we cut back in other
areas. Why shouldn't government officials follow the same rules as
those they govern?
Well, I have no doubt that the good Commissioner sees her work and the
county's budget as more important than yours or mine. And that is the
problem. So long as we keep electing these self-important yahoos to
office, our properties are going to be levied, our pockets are going to be
drained, and our personal budgets are going to be slashed.
